However, there is a small flaw in my plans sometimes. I own printed copies of all the WOT books, but I don't want to read them as they are. So, I downloaded "unofficial" PDF copies of them off the internet. And therein lies the problem. Sometimes the formatting is a little wonky, but I can live with that. But, it's the OCR that is the issue. When whoever it is scans these original books to get the printed matter into an electronic text format, sometimes the words can get a little screwy if the letters aren't recognized or the software they're using doesn't think a word should be a word. This is especially true where names are concerned.
